Boxing has a long history of the children of legendary fighters following in their parents’ significant footsteps. And the next to do so is Aaron Marquez.
Marquez is the son of Rafael Marquez, the International Boxing Hall of Fame inductee who won world titles at bantamweight and junior featherweight, and whose first three fights with Israel Vazquez featured amazing action.
According to Bxstrs Promotions, Aaron will compete at featherweight for his professional debut, which is scheduled for April 18. His bout is a four-rounder. The opponent was not named.
The event will take place at the Centro de Convenciones de la Isla San Marcos, coinciding with the start of Feria de San Marcos – a national fair in Aguascalientes, Mexico.
It will air on ESPN Knockout, ESPN Deportes, Televisa and Canal 5.
